Judge Andrew Napolitano, a prominent legal analyst and former judge, is no longer affiliated with Fox News. His departure from the network garnered significant media attention and was reportedly linked to allegations of sexual harassment, as well as public statements that contradicted his employer’s stance on certain matters.
Table of contents
Allegations of Sexual Harassment
Multiple reports indicate that a key factor in Judge Napolitano’s exit from Fox News involved allegations of sexual harassment. Specifically, an associate producer reportedly claimed that Napolitano had sexually harassed him. Fox News Media stated that they take all allegations of misconduct seriously and are committed to providing a safe and collaborative workplace. Following these claims, the network announced that they had “parted ways” with Judge Napolitano.
Controversial Statements and Suspension
Prior to his eventual departure, Judge Napolitano had also faced scrutiny for statements he made that were at odds with Fox News’s own reporting or positions. One instance involved him insisting on statements that his own network asserted had “no basis in fact.” This led to a period where he was suspended from the network. Despite this suspension, he later returned to Fox News, continuing to stand by his controversial claims.
